A late 18th/early 19th Century oak longcase clock, the hood with swan neck and pillars to the sides, the plain rectangular trunk with door, fitted an arch top painted dial with oval central patera and Arabic numerals, signed Richard Prew, Tewksbury fitted an eight-day movement, the plate signed Owen
An early 19th Century mahogany longcase clock, the arch top hood with fluted columns to the sides, the trunk with canted columns enclosed by a door inlaid a central pattera, the arch top brass dial with decorated spandrels, steel chapter ring, engraved centre and Tempus Fugit roundel to the arch, having an eight-day striking movement
A Late 19th Century Bracket Clock, the 19 cm wide arched square brass dial signed WAGSTAFF, Bishopsgate St, London, having a silvered annular chapter ring Roman numeral, the arch with a subsidiary CHIME/SILENT, Whittington chimes/Westminster chimes, and slow/fast subsidiary dials, fitted a three train eight day movement striking on eight bells and five gongs, in a George III style rosewood case, inlaid with cut brass, having five pineapple finials, the trunk door flanked by a pair of Corinthian columns, 78 cm high, with original bracket, 114 cm high overall See inside back cover colour illustration
A mid 19th Century eight day long case clock, the swan neck pediment over 14" arch top dial, with subsidiary second hand and painted decoration of hunting and coursing, signed George Atkins Louth, the false plate signed Baxter, the hood with flanking gilt metal mounted barley-twist columns over arch top door, flanked by split barley- twist columns resting on box base, 230 cm high.
An early 20th Century mahogany long case clock with an eight day movement by Douglas of Stourbridge. The pedestal base rising to an ornately glazed panel door below an arched top hood enclosing the brass blind fret- work dial. The movement having a repeat chime function on Westminster, Whittington & St Michael chimes, some damage and gong missing, 48cm wide by 207cm high.
